Key Ingredients for Brightening Care
Vitamin C
Vitamin C is a powerful antioxidant known for its ability to brighten the skin and fight free radicals. It helps inhibit melanin production, reducing dark spots and promoting an even skin tone.
Niacinamide
Niacinamide, also known as Vitamin B3, is renowned for its skin-soothing properties. It helps to improve skin barrier function while reducing the appearance of uneven skin tone and redness, making it a fantastic addition to your brightening routine.
Alpha Hydroxy Acids (AHAs)
AHAs, such as glycolic and lactic acid, are gentle exfoliants that help to remove dead skin cells. By promoting cell turnover, these acids reveal fresher, brighter skin underneath and improve the overall texture of your complexion.
Licorice Extract
Licorice extract is a natural brightening agent that helps to inhibit melanin production. It's gentle and suitable for all skin types, making it an excellent choice for those looking to enhance their skin luminosity without irritation.
Effective Brightening Care Routine
Step 1: Cleanse Your Face
Start with a gentle cleanser to remove impurities and prepare your skin for brightening treatment. Look for cleansers containing exfoliating properties to aid in the removal of dead skin cells.
Step 2: Exfoliate Regularly
Incorporate a gentle exfoliant into your routine 2-3 times a week. This will help to brighten your complexion and improve skin texture. Choosing products with AHAs or BHAs can make a significant difference.
Step 3: Apply Brightening Serums
After cleansing and exfoliating, apply a brightening serum containing Vitamin C or Niacinamide. These serums penetrate deeply to deliver active ingredients that promote a radiant complexion.
Step 4: Moisturize and Protect
Follow up with a hydrating moisturizer to lock in the serum's benefits. Don’t forget to apply a broad-spectrum sunscreen daily, as protection against UV rays is crucial for maintaining bright skin.
